Lutz, Ralph Haswell, 1886-1968
Variant namesAmerican historian; chairman, Board of Directors, Hoover War Library, 1925-1943.

Biographical Note
-
1886, May 18:
Born, Circleville, Ohio -
1906:
A.B., Stanford University -
1910:
Ph.D., University of Heidelberg -
1916 -20 :Assistant Professor of History, University of Washington -
1919:
Member of Team Gathering Material for Hoover War Collection in Europe -
1920 -25 :Co-director, Hoover War Collections, Stanford University -
1925 -43 :Chairman of Board of Directors, Hoover War Library, Stanford University -
1934:
Editor, The Causes of the German Collapse in 1918 -
1935:
Editor, The Treaty of St. Germain, A Documentary History of Its Teritorial and Political Clauses -
1942:
Editor, The Blockade of Germany After the Armistice, 1918-1919 -
1943:
Editor, Organization of American Relief in Europe, 1918-1919 -
1966:
Editor, The Political Institutions of the German Revolution, 1918-1919
